Firethorn Trust Tops Out Leith Walk Student Accommodation

Construction News Image
Real estate investor, developer, and asset manager, Firethorn Trust, has announced a significant construction milestone at its purpose-built student accommodation (PBSA) development on Leith Walk, Edinburgh. A topping out ceremony has marked the successful completion of the site's structural framework.

The six-storey asset, located prominently on Leith Walk, will provide high-quality accommodation for 230 student beds. Designed with modern student living in mind, it will feature a comprehensive range of amenities, including a fully equipped gym, a dedicated student common room, a cinema, and contemporary study spaces.

Construction work commenced last summer, following Firethorn's acquisition of the site in February 2024. This Edinburgh development represents the inaugural acquisition under Firethorn's "Living" portfolio, which has since expanded to include additional PBSA assets in Hackney Wick and Stratford, a hotel development in central Dublin, and the One Bessborough Gardens residential conversion in London.

With the structural frame now complete, the Leith Walk project is progressing swiftly and remains on track for completion in time for the 2026/27 academic year.

Paul Martin, Head of Development at Firethorn Trust, commented on the achievement: "As the first asset within our Living portfolio, topping out at Leith Walk is a significant milestone for Firethorn, and a prime example of our ability to deliver buildings swiftly and to a high standard. Edinburgh has a growing student population and an urgent need for modern, quality accommodation, so we are very pleased with the pace at which works are progressing and look forward to bringing the site to completion over the next 12 months."

Grier Edmead, Operations Director, Ogilvie Construction, the appointed contractor for the project, added: "Today's topping out marks the significant progress that we have made since breaking ground last year, and we look forward to handing over a first class building in 2026. This will be the fifteenth student accommodation facility that we have delivered in recent years using our extensive experience and expertise in the sector."
